If you\u2019re looking to stand out amongst a pool of qualified candidates, it\u2019s vital that you acquire these additional medical assistant skills.CPRIn most cases, the roles of medical assistants are limited to tasks given by physicians and nurses. However, medical assistants may need to perform CPR in emergencies. That\u2019s why cardiopulmonary resuscitation (CPR) certification is typically mandatory for those in the medical assisting field.In some instances, basic life support (BLS) certification may also be necessary. Considered a higher level of medical care than CPR, BLS is administered on victims facing life-threatening illnesses and injuries, such as cardiac arrest, choking and drowning, until they can be given full medical care at a hospital. Typically, a BLS certification will fulfill the CPR requirement, too.First AidIn addition to CPR, medical assistants should undergo first aid training. These classes give you the information and skills needed to assist both children and adults during emergency situations. It could mean the difference between life and death for someone as they wait for medical professionals to arrive on scene.Other Side SkillsBeyond CPR and first aid, medical assistants will need to know how to administer drugs and immunizations, draw blood, apply dressings and remove sutures, as well as sterilization techniques and even basic EKG techniques. They also need to follow infection control and safety guidelines every day on the job.Interested in becoming a medical assistant?
